Solution for 7x-(9+4)=6-2x equation:


Simplifying
7x + -1(9 + 4) = 6 + -2x

Combine like terms: 9 + 4 = 13
7x + -1(13) = 6 + -2x

Multiply -1 * 13
7x + -13 = 6 + -2x

Reorder the terms:
-13 + 7x = 6 + -2x

Solving
-13 + 7x = 6 + -2x

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'2x' to each side of the equation.
-13 + 7x + 2x = 6 + -2x + 2x

Combine like terms: 7x + 2x = 9x
-13 + 9x = 6 + -2x + 2x

Combine like terms: -2x + 2x = 0
-13 + 9x = 6 + 0
-13 + 9x = 6

Add '13' to each side of the equation.
-13 + 13 + 9x = 6 + 13

Combine like terms: -13 + 13 = 0
0 + 9x = 6 + 13
9x = 6 + 13

Combine like terms: 6 + 13 = 19
9x = 19

Divide each side by '9'.
x = 2.111111111

Simplifying
x = 2.111111111
